Quarterly planning note — Brindlecote Software, for branch managers. From next quarter, legacy customers on the Orvis platform move to updated pricing: a 9% increase, phased over two billing cycles. Renewal letters go out in week three; branches should prepare account teams for queries but offer no discounts beyond the published retention terms. Churn modelling suggests manageable impact, concentrated in the smallest accounts. The broader rationale for the change is set out in the confidential note below.

internal memo for tagef-hadup: Gross margin on Ulaath came in at 15 percent against a plan of 5 percent. Only 7 of the 120 pilot accounts renewed Ulaath, so a churn review is set for October 15.

// Fixture for the Stormline alert fan-out tests. Seeds three regions
// (Kelbrook, Varn Hollow, Duskmere) and two subscriber tiers so the
// dispatcher exercises both push and digest paths. Keep the region IDs
// stable; the snapshot assertions depend on ordering. The fan-out worker
// calls the Gustrel notification API, and the stub below expects the
// standard auth header. The token the stub validates against is:

login token, yajeg-fawif: eyJhbGciOiJIUzI1NiIsInR5cCI6IkpXVCJ9.eyJzdWIiOiIEdPQYnZXaZIn0.HSRTnYZBx0Qc

## Tuning the Order Cutoff

Crumbline decides when to stop taking next-day orders based on oven capacity and prep lead time, not a fixed clock hour. Plugin authors: your hooks run *after* the cutoff check, so don't try to sneak orders past it — extend the window via the constants instead. Fair warning, the bakers get cranky if cutoff drifts past midnight, so test your overrides against the staging storefront first. Here are the knobs you can turn:

constants for yagaf-taweg:
WEIGHTS = {
    "belael": 881,
    "pelael": 167,
    "ulaix": 116,
}